Output 3662938e5e1cca1079ffe6adbecb88808dd183e25eb2de63d3bd9b0d45ac0691:1

value
2892
script pubkey
OP_0 OP_PUSHBYTES_20 3c4af919b0757390d33e30f7e6b2c23e63ae06c4
address
bc1q8390jxdsw4eep5e7xrm7dvkz8e36upkyfj6fp5
transaction
3662938e5e1cca1079ffe6adbecb88808dd183e25eb2de63d3bd9b0d45ac0691
confirmations
83337
spent
true